PNG 압축

PNG 이미지를 브라우저에서 압축하세요 — 원하는 품질로 더 작은 파일을, 아무것도 업로드하지 않고. 무료, 무제한, 설계부터 비공개.

이미지 압축 방법

  1. PNG 파일을 끌어놓거나 선택하세요 — 또는 Ctrl/⌘+V로 붙여넣으세요.
  2. 가장 작은 파일을 위해 손실을, 모든 픽셀을 유지하려면 무손실을 선택한 뒤 품질을 조정하세요.
  3. 압축하고, 전후를 미리 보고, 다운로드하세요 — 모두 여러분의 기기에서.

왜 압축해야 하나요?

PNG는 알파 채널이 있는 무손실 포맷 — 로고, 스크린샷, 라인 아트에 픽셀까지 완벽입니다. PNG 파일을 압축하면 페이지가 더 빨리 로드되고, Core Web Vitals가 향상되며, 대역폭이 줄어듭니다 — 제대로 하면 눈에 띄는 품질 저하 없이. 손실은 스마트 팔레트(imagequant)로 줄여 큰 절약을 이루고, 무손실은 oxipng로 최적화해 바이트 단위로 동일한 픽셀을 유지합니다.

OptImg는 다른 곳에서 서버 측에 쓰이는 것과 동일한 Rust 코덱으로 PNG를 로컬에서 압축하므로, 업로드 대기나 대기열 없이, 이미지를 제3자에게 넘기지 않고도 절약할 수 있습니다. 파일이 이미 잘 최적화되어 있으면, 더 큰 것을 돌려주는 대신 그 사실을 알리고 원본을 유지합니다.

자주 묻는 질문

제 PNG 이미지가 서버에 업로드되나요?
아니요. PNG 압축은 WebAssembly로 브라우저에서 완전히 실행됩니다 — 이미지는 절대 기기를 벗어나지 않으며, 크기나 파일 개수 제한도 없습니다.
손실과 무손실의 차이는 무엇인가요?
손실은 알아차리기 어려운 디테일을 버려 가장 작은 파일을 만들고, 무손실은 불필요한 중복만 제거해 이미지를 동일하게 유지합니다. 손실은 스마트 팔레트(imagequant)로 줄여 큰 절약을 이루고, 무손실은 oxipng로 최적화해 바이트 단위로 동일한 픽셀을 유지합니다.
PNG를 압축하면 투명도가 유지되나요?
네. PNG의 투명도는 압축 과정에서 완전히 보존됩니다.